Output 73fedc73a2e2566570030176b3af77a2801c577ac9fbd1c06940452b42690585:18

value
309638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2314945d72e8345e0cb47a4cc27573dabf7db214 OP_EQUAL
address
34tWE9f8pWrbN3bLugmV7w4iEFonLgkTVD
transaction
73fedc73a2e2566570030176b3af77a2801c577ac9fbd1c06940452b42690585
spent
true